Abstract

The utility model provides a kind of adsorbent equipment for Scatter Gather volatile organic compounds, and the adsorbent equipment includes air inlet, absorption casing, deflector, adsorption layer and air outlet;The exhaust gas enters by the air inlet in the absorption casing, the adsorption layer being then uniformly diffused by the deflector in being fixed in absorption casing, and the adsorption layer is made of the sorbing material of braced frame and internal filling;Exhaust gas after absorption is gone out by the air outlet.The device of the utility model is vertical unit, and high intensity binding molecule sieve is more evenly distributed, exhaust purification efficiency higher;Adsorption layer in device is high intensity molecular sieve, and intensity is high, not cracky, therefore wear and tear expense in use is very low, and while transporting can be used using Geldart-D particle.

Background technology
Air is essential important environment for the survival of mankind, in recent years, atmosphere pollution especially industrial pollution It is on the rise, in addition to the innovation for needing industrial technology, end treatment is also particularly important, therefore it is required that end-of-pipe control technology also will It keeps pace with the times.VOCs is the english abbreviation of volatile organic compounds (volatile organic compounds), Meaning on environment protection significance refers to active a kind of volatile organic matter, can generate that a kind of volatile organic matter of harm.
Adsorption technology has many advantages, such as simple and practicable, high treating effect, therefore absorption method administers field one in industrial waste gas It is directly a kind of technology being widely used, and sorbing material is the core and key of adsorption technology, in environmental analysis, adsorption material Material is commonly used for the enrichment pollutant in sample pretreatment, and in environmental pollution accident, sorbing material is frequently used to quickly High density pollution object is adsorbed, prevents its diffusion.Pollutant in air can be removed by absorption method.New and effective absorption is begun It is the hot spot paid close attention in research eventually, efficient absorption material is mainly reflected in the sides such as adsorbance is high, the rate of adsorption is fast and selectivity is strong Face, and the intensity that also pay close attention to adsorbent in practical applications is also critically important, intensity size directly affects the breakage rate of molecular sieve, It can be come off if broken, it is necessary to replace.Therefore intensity is higher, and breakage rate is also low, and the wear and tear expense of replacement is lower.

Specific embodiment
In order to which art technology field personnel is made to more fully understand the technical solution in the application, below in conjunction with following knot Closing embodiment, the utility model is described in further detail, it is clear that and described embodiments are only a part of embodiments of the present application, Instead of all the embodiments.Based on the embodiment in the application, those of ordinary skill in the art are not making creative labor The all other embodiment obtained under the premise of dynamic should all belong to the scope of the application protection.
Specific embodiment of the present utility model is further described below in conjunction with the accompanying drawings.
As shown in Figure 1, device includes air inlet 1, air outlet 2, absorption casing 3, adsorption layer 4, deflector 5.Exhaust gas VOCs Enter by air inlet 1 in absorption casing 3, adsorption layer 4 is uniformly diffused by deflector 5, adsorption layer 4 is that have braced frame With inside filling binding molecule sieve.Suction-operated occurs for exhaust gas VOCs and the high intensity binding molecule sieve of 4 top of adsorption layer, will have Harmful VOCs gas absorptions on molecular sieve, by air outlet 2 discharged by clean gas.Absorption casing 3 is according to different air quantity There is different size configurations, absorption casing 3 can be variously-shaped babinet, can be round or square, by anti-corrosion Material preparation, generally with stainless steel, other certain anti-corrosion materials can also.Air quantity is bigger, babinet it is bigger, it is necessary to exhaust gas with The in vivo molecular sieve of case has certain time of contact.Equal air quantity, babinet is bigger, and wind speed is smaller, and resistance is smaller, while adsorbs effect Rate is higher.Meanwhile absorption casing 3 is moveable, and can be moved at any time, is preferably used for the collection for disperseing exhaust gas;Absorption casing 3 Fork truck or lower part, which may be employed, in movement can install sports equipment additional and such as roll.Adsorption layer 4 is multi-stage absorption, is two in Fig. 1 Grade or level-one or more grade.It can be set in specific implementation process according to different exhaust gas VOCs ingredients and concentration Put absorption series.The sorbing material that adsorption layer 4 selects is high intensity binding molecule sieve, and breakage rate is lower, can be adopted in transport Use Geldart-D particle.
